#522819 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#522819 is composed of 32.2% red, 15.7%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.2%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 67.8% black. It has a hue angle of 15.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.3% and a lightness of 21%. #522819 color hex could be obtained by blending #a45032 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#522819 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#522819 has RGB values of R:82, G:40,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.7,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5384217.

Shades and Tints of #522819
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070302 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#522819
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#393432 is the less saturated color, while #6b1c00 is the most saturated one.
